Book Description
Qu'a-t-on appelé successivement "psychologie" du milieu du 16e siècle jusqu'au moment où la discipline s'institutionnalise et commence, à la fin du 19e siècle, à ressembler à celle que nous connaissons aujourd'hui ? C'est ce que propose d'examiner ce dossier en analysant l'origine du mot, en observant les débats métaphysiques auxquels il a donné lieu et en retraçant l'histoire des courants d'idées, des auteurs et des écoles qui se le sont appropriés tout au long de cette période, dans les grands pays européens. Paul MENGAL, La constitution de la psychologie comme domaine du savoir (16e-17e siècles) Fernando VIDAL, La psychologie empirique et son historicisation pendant I'Aufklarung, Serge NICOLAS, Anne MARCHAL, Frédéric ISEL, La psychologie au 19e siècle.

Book Description
Education, Economy & Society is a compelling and comprehensive antidote to the misconstrued nature of the relationship between education and society in South Africa. It provides a constructive critique of conventional discourses, but also alternative approaches to understanding the connections between education and the triple scourge of unemployment, inequality, and poverty. The book's contributors passionately argue that South African education finds its value and purpose in a focus on social justice, transformation, and democratic citizenship. The joy of education is to capture human imaginations and unleash their creativity towards a more humane and compassionate society. This rich resource explores the possibilities for a new pedagogy in post-school education and training through empirical research on skills, technology, and issues of employment on the shop floor; a critical analysis of the youth wage subsidy; and workers' education. The book will appeal to a wide audience including students and academics in the fields of industrial sociology, economics, adult education, further education and training, and those in youth development.

Book Description
Performance [Performance] Performers consists of two voluumes: Volume 2 contains nine essays on performance art written over a thirty year period, from 1976 to 2006, while Volume 1 contains fourteen interviews with leading performance artists in Canada and the U.S. conducted over the same period, and is generously illustrated with photographs of many now landmark art performances.

Book Description
"Lillian Allen, who hails from Jamaica, has lived in North America for over a decade. She considers herself as a folk poet and a folk writer. Although she writes mostly plays and short stories, she has been writing and performing poetry in Toronto for many years now. She introduced DUB poetry to Canada and continues to be its foremost exponent here. 'My work is definitely not meant to lay still on the written page but to be performed'"--back cover.
